Funeral Director £28,762 (£14.75 per hour) plus benefits. Full-time 37.5 hours per week, Monday-Friday 9am-5pm, with additional on-call duties (1 in every 11 weeks, including evenings and weekends). Location: Paignton, TQ4 5AQ.
No experience needed.
We’re looking for an empathetic and commercially minded person to join the Co-op Funeralcare team.
You don’t need industry experience. If you have great people skills and a focus on service, you could be perfect for this role.
At Co-op Funeralcare, we provide compassionate service when families need it most. As a funeral director, you’ll be central to that service, balancing managerial and client relationship responsibilities.
Join us today and be part of something meaningful.
What you’ll do
• Ensure client needs, service levels, and KPIs are met.
• Be the main point of contact for clients, supporting and guiding them with the team.
• Support funerals, including conducting ceremonies, leading teams, and handling the deceased.
• Refer all regulated work, such as funeral planning, to a certified colleague.
• Build and maintain relationships with clients, the team, and the community.
This role would suit people who have
• A commercial mindset and managerial experience.
• A customer-focused approach and passion for service.
• Attention to detail and the ability to reflect it in service.
• Compassion, understanding, empathy, and composure under pressure.
• A UK manual driving license.
